Vishram Patil murder case probe is just and fair: HC

In a reprieve for President Pratibha Patil's brother G N Patil, the Bombay High Court on Saturday held that investigation into the murder of Congress leader Vishram Patil was just and fair.

Vishram's wife Rajni had moved the High Court in 2007, seeking to make G N Patil an accused in the murder case.

However, during the hearing CBI had told the High Court that there was no evidence against G N Patil.
The court on Saturday said, "we are unable to hold that investigation was unjust or unfair," the court need not interfere with it.
Vishram Patil was murdered in September 2005, his wife had alleged that it was a fallout of political rivalry with G N Patil.
